Abstract: | ![]() The first vertical ionization potentials of isostructural P(III) and As(III) compounds EX3 (E = P, As) whose highest occupied molecular orbital is preferentially localized on the lone electron pairs of atom E depend on the inductive, resonance, and polarization effects of substituents X. Hyperconjugation in fragments like As+·-C-H is the only resonance effect in radical cations As+·X3. The same effect in similar P-centered radical cations is weaker. |
